Piano lessons it seems, have all sorts of ancillary benefits particularly in the area of verbal ability. Researchers believe that it is

because of a greater extent of cortical reorganization in the left temporal region. In other words, the more that music training stimulates the left brain, the better that side can handle other assigned functions, such as verbal learning. It's like cross training for the brain
